Tenant Spotlight: NORWESCAP aims to improve the lives of individuals and families through a variety of services. One such program, WIC, is a public health program that is funded by the Federal Government to help prevent pre-term birth, low birth weight and to promote healthy development in children under the age of five. Through these efforts WIC saves millions of dollars in Medicaid costs. Norwescap was attracted to The PeopleCare Center by the location and reasonable rent. “What keeps us at the PCC is the compassion for our clients the staff shows. The building maintenance and other assistance that they provide for our staff is much appreciated. PCC strives to continually improve the facility and keep the costs down for tenants.” Tuesday, December 18 2018

Long-term tenant, Literacy Volunteers of Somerset County (LVSC) is a small non-profit organization that provides English literacy instruction to adults who struggle to read, write, and communicate in English. Trained volunteers are the backbone of the organization. These amazing, kind, and dedicated individuals often report feeling as though they get more from the LVSC volunteer experience than they give. Clients continuously report that improving their English skills impacts every aspect of their lives: foundational literacy skills are essential to their ability to succeed in the workforce, support their children’s education, and engage in the local community. “PeopleCare Center’s Affordable, controlled rent helps us to manage our budget. Having use of the conference room for meetings, and the large cafeteria for training sessions and events is fantastic. It’s also beneficial to be surrounded by other non-profit professionals; I have found it helpful to brainstorm and compare notes with other tenants who are facing similar challenges. We also love being in a building that was re-purposed. It has character and charm and is a great place to work.” “We always have waiting list of students, so I encourage anyone who is looking for a rewarding volunteer experience to contact LVSC.” Thursday, October 25 2018

Tenant Shoutout: The Coffeehouse Project Inc (CHP) provides group and individual music making opportunities for all kinds of people for the purpose of enhancing their lives and creating a greater sense of well-being. CHP uses the PeopleCare Center to rehearse with its musicians with special needs and likes the flexible scheduling, the large classroom spaces, and "groovy" theater. “The biggest challenge for The Coffeehouse Project Inc (CHP) is publicity - letting people know about the organization so they can, hopefully, become involved in our various programs. We hope to be able to bring more programming to the PeopleCare Center in the future.” Wednesday, September 26 2018

Jewish Family Service of Somerset, Hunterdon and Warren Counties is a non-profit, non-sectarian social service agency whose mission is to preserve and strengthen the quality of individual, family and community life based on Jewish values. We provide our services to a diverse socio-economic client population that includes individuals and families, young and old. We help to address problems, explore alternatives, develop new insights and find solutions. With an active board of trustees and good support from the general community JFS has been successful meeting the needs of the community since 1980. Annually JFS touches the lives of 2,000 individuals and families through one or more of our programs and services. The environment at The PeopleCare Center is ideal for our Expanding Horizons program which features social learning groups for teens and tweens struggling to establish peer relationships. The PeopleCare Center is flexible, providing indoor and outdoor spaces for the fun activities we plan for these young people. And the location is very convenient for the families using our programs. The Center for Great Expectations is the premier provider of trauma-informed services delivered to clients throughout New Jersey. Through our Continuum of Care - Residential Treatment, Outpatient treatment, Developmental Day Care, In-Home Treatment, and Supportive Housing - we serve homeless, pregnant, or parenting, adult women, men, and adolescents, and their children in an effort to overcome, and break, the destructive generational cycle of trauma, abuse, homelessness and addiction.
